Pros

The capability of the machines you work with make the job interesting. Most colleagues are lovely, and sales/training teams get company cars.

Cons

The Chiefs v Indians culture runs deep. Too much pressure, unrealistic targets, lack of support for staff even when very sick, ie not being paid when off for cancer treatment! Too many “bosses” who expect you to drop your entire life and just live for Capital. Stressful environment with grown adults being told they can’t chat to colleagues during brief downtime’s, expected to return to the office even if your last job finishes at 4.45, regardless of when you started, and regular appointments so far away that you need to leave at 5am and not return till 9pm but no overtime offered. Totally inflexible working environment. Staff are cogs in a machine to make money rather than people with feelings, lives and families. I felt completely undervalued and like my “face didn’t fit”.
